The workshop focuses on practical problems surrounding active measures, such as choosing survey methods or assessing reasonable measures to prevent discrimination, harassment and/or victimisation in your operations. Participants are expected to have discussed and/or decided on the measures to be implemented at the department/equivalent before the workshop.

After completing the workshop, participants should:

  • know what active measures mean and what methods and tools are available for investigating risks and obstacles in their operations.
  • know how to conduct a survey.
  • know how to handle the results of their survey.
  • feel motivated to start or develop their systematic work on equal opportunities.
